Thermal expansion

How much will a 6061-T6 mold expand (inches per foot) when heated from ambient temperature to 300, 400 and 500 degrees?

Assuming you're talking Farenheit temperatures, the thermal expansion of common aluminum alloys is about 12.5 microinches per inch per degree F.
